Ferntree Gully (Eastern Metropolitan) · State Electorate
Where people and their families come from — the ancestries they identify with and where they were born.
English ancestry is the most common heritage in Ferntree Gully, where 28% of residents claim these roots. The area is notably diverse, with over a third of the population born overseas, a figure that has climbed since 2016.
The ancestries people most identify with.
English and Australian ancestries are most frequent at 28% and 25.9% respectively, followed by Chinese ancestry at 18.9%.
Australia and the largest overseas communities.
More people were born overseas here than in most other areas, with the figure rising to 36.2% since 2016. This is well above the Victorian average of 30% and the national figure of 27.7%, with China being the most common overseas birthplace at 7.3%.
